Drip Irrigation: Maximizing Efficiency and Reducing Waste
Leak Irrigation stands apart as one of the most effective methods for delivering water directly to the origins of plants, ensuring that minimal water is lost to dissipation or drainage. This system uses a network of tubes and emitters to supply a accurate and consistent supply of water, adapting to the specific demands of various crops. By concentrating on the origin zone, drip Irrigation not only preserves water yet likewise promotes healthier plant development and higher yields.
Additionally, this approach minimizes the danger of soil disintegration and nutrient leaching, adding to much better soil health. Contrasted to typical Irrigation techniques, drip Irrigation significantly lowers water intake, making it a sustainable choice for farming, particularly in dry regions. Its ability to incorporate with various dirt types and plant varieties better improves its versatility, making it an essential device in advertising environmental sustainability and responsible water administration in farming practices.
Smart Irrigation Solutions: Harnessing Information for Better Resource Monitoring
While conventional Irrigation approaches typically rely on set timetables that may not make up varying weather or plant demands, smart Irrigation systems utilize advanced innovation to maximize water usage. These systems use sensing units, weather information, and dirt wetness analyses to make real-time adjustments, making sure that water is supplied exactly when and where it is required. By analyzing environmental problems, clever Irrigation can reduce water usage substantially while maintaining crop wellness.
These systems typically incorporate with mobile applications, permitting farmers to monitor and control their Irrigation from another location. This data-driven strategy not only improves source monitoring but likewise advertises lasting farming practices. As a result, wise Irrigation systems add to reduced water waste, lower operational costs, and enhanced plant returns. In a period of enhancing water shortage, their execution stands for a considerable step toward accomplishing ecological sustainability in farming.
